.Her debut album, For Lovers, Dreamers & Me, is a collection of songs spanning genres from country to rock to funk and almost everything in between (except rap). The title is also eclectic, having been borrowed from an unexpected source - The Muppets. « We were just trying to think of a title because I haven’t thought of a name after it was all done, » she said in an interview with Hiphoprnbsoul.com. « We were thinking about the music and we were throwing ideas around. We were thinking about The Beatles and The Wizard of Oz and whatever else made us think of. Then something made me think of The Muppets. I don’t even know. It wasn’t something in the forefront of my mind. I just thought of it and it came to me like that. »[1]
The song Dream was featured on an episode of Entourage (season four) during the closing credits. Dream was also featured in the final act of episode four, season five, of the Showtime series The L Word (« Let’s Get This Party Started »). In 2007, she was nominated for a Grammy award under the Best Urban/Alternative category.
